[0005] This specification describes techniques, devices, and systems for determining one or more content items that may be relevant to a particular event and for automatically generating a series of prioritized participation queries to vendors of such content items (e.g., content items, and / or application creators, generators, and / or distributors). Subsequent participation queries may be generated based on responses to a set of queries sent to an initial set of vendors until a threshold amount of participating content items is identified. The set of content items determined to be associated with an event may be used to determine which specific content items are presented on the event's user interface. Content items presented to a particular user may be determined based on regional and / or global content item rankings, user preferences, and / or user purchases.

[0006] For example, an event could be a sale of video games or other computer applications associated with a specific theme (e.g., racing, action, combat, etc.). The system determines a set of suitable games to include in a themed sale and queries vendors of such games about their participation in the sale. The system may determine the order of invitations based on various criteria. If there are still openings in the themed sale after the initial query has been sent to a set of vendors, the system may determine a subsequent set of vendors to query for participation in the sale (e.g., those that may or may not overlap with the initial set). Such decisions and resulting queries may continue until the available time slots for the sale are filled and / or until some other criteria are met (e.g., the period has expired, the event start time has arrived, or there are no remaining eligible vendors that have not been invited within the threshold period, etc.). The system may then use this set of games associated with the sale to determine a list of games for sale and present this list to individual users. The system may filter and / or sort the list presented to the user based on criteria associated with the user and / or the game (e.g., user location, game global ranking, game regional ranking, user preferences, user purchase history, etc.).

[0007] In various embodiments, the list presented to a user may be determined, filtered, and / or ranked based on user content consumption history data and / or user content consumption pattern data. For example, data based on a user's content item consumption history may be used to determine a set of content items associated with or similar to those items previously consumed by the user. For example, content items with similar tags to those associated with items previously consumed by the user may be determined, filtered, and / or ranked higher in the list of content items. In some embodiments, less frequent tags may be selected or used. For example, one or more more frequently occurring sets of tags may be determined for a user (e.g., based on user history and / or other data) and used to determine content items with similar tag relevance. Tags that are less frequently applied to content items may be more likely to match the user's preferences than tags that are more frequently applied, because those tags may more specifically reflect the user's interests. For example, the "Action" tag may not be useful in determining which items to present to a user because there could be many content items with that tag, while more specific tags such as "Card Battler" or "Battle Royale" may be more useful because there may be fewer content items with that tag. In some embodiments, machine learning models may be trained and used to detect and implement such relevances.

[0015] The ranking of content items in question for event participation, and therefore the order in which associated vendors may be invited to participate in the event, may be based on one or more ranking criteria. In an embodiment, content items may be ranked based on overall sales ranking and / or the volume of user interaction with the content item. Alternatively or additionally, content items may be ranked based on vendor preference (e.g., preferred vendors may be ranked higher than others). Vendor preference may be determined based on contractual agreements with content providers and / or other criteria or arrangements that may constitute a preferred vendor. Alternatively or additionally, content items may be ranked based on the volume of placements on user "wish lists" and / or one or more other indicators of user interest in the content item. One or more of such criteria and / or any other criteria may be used individually or in any combination to determine the ranking of the content items in question.

[0016] In the examples, an event may have various types of time parameters that may be shown to the vendor and / or selected by the vendor for its content items. For example, an event may be a one-time sale occurring within a single period and may include up to 10 content items. Alternatively or additionally, an event may include several periods spanning a time frame. For example, an event may be a sale that takes place daily for two weeks and may include 25 items per day. In such an example, the vendor may select one or more days within the two-week period for its content items to participate in the event.

[0017] Events may also have regional parameters. For example, a vendor of a content item that ranks highly in a specific region (e.g., based on sales, reviews, wish lists, etc.) rather than other regions may be invited to participate in an event, but only for that region. Alternatively or additionally, a vendor of a content item that ranks highly across all regions may be invited to participate in an event across all regions.

[0018] The number of content items or slots associated with a particular event may be the same number of items to be presented to the user during the event, or a different number to consider user attribute-based presentation of event content items. For example, as described in more detail herein, content items associated with an event and presented to the user may be ordered and presented based on the user's preferences, user content consumption history data, user content consumption pattern data, and / or other user attributes. When it is determined that a particular content item should not be presented to the user (for example, because the user already owns the item, or has a preference for the item or a similar item), the content provider system may present the user with another content item instead. Thus, the content provider system may determine a quantity of content items for an event that exceeds the number of content items presented to the user (e.g., initially presented) in order to allow for the replacement of one or more such content items in the presentation of content items. The content provider system may further order items associated with an event for presentation placement based on various criteria such as responsiveness to participation queries (e.g., higher rankings are assigned to events with earlier registrations), sales criteria (e.g., higher sales result in higher rankings), and reviews (e.g., better reviews result in higher rankings).

[0019] Herein, an example of a non-restrictive video game for determining the content items associated with an event is described. The content provider system may consist of event data showing video game sales on a racing game that lasts for one week, with 10 games presented to the user per day. The event may have 15 slots available per day for a total of 105 slots during the event period (e.g., to allow for the presentation of alternative games). The event may be limited to games ranked in the top 100 by sales across the entire region, and / or games ranked in the top 50 by sales for any given region. Preferred vendors may be given priority. Discounts on games for sale may be set by the vendor, but must be at least 10% of the regular price. The event application period may end one week before the start of sales (e.g., the final deadline for sales registration may occur one week before the start of sales).

[0020] The content provider system may determine the target content items by determining the available content items that are racing games in response to receiving this event configuration data. The content provider system may then determine racing games that are ranked in the top 100 in overall sales and / or the top 50 in sales for any given region. The content provider system may then order these target racing games based on vendor, ranking games from preferred vendors over those from non-preferred vendors to generate the target set of racing games.

[0021] Next, the content provider system may determine an initial subset of the target content items, e.g., the top 50 games within a set of target racing games. The content provider system may generate participation queries for individual games in the initial subset of target racing games and send them to the vendors. This query indicates the sales parameters, requests interested vendors to register for the sale, and may indicate their preferred slots and discounts before the expiration of the initial registration deadline. The vendor registration for the event and display of preferences (e.g., preferred discounts) may take the form of registering on a registration site (e.g., linked to the participation query), accepting a request to create a data association between the content item and the event in response to the participation query, (e.g., by the vendor system and / or the content provider system) initiating a data association between the content item and the event, or any other means.

[0022] At the first registration deadline, the content provider may determine whether there are any remaining available slots for the sale. For example, the content provider system may determine that 47 out of a total of 105 available slots have been filled by registered content items. Next, the content provider system may determine a subsequent subset of the target content items, e.g., the next 50 games ranked below the top 50 games within a set of racing games. The content provider system may generate participation queries for individual games in the subsequent subset of target racing games and send them to the vendors. This query indicates the sales parameters, requests interested vendors to register for the sale, and may indicate their preferred slots and discounts before the expiration of the subsequent registration deadline.

[0023] At the next registration deadline, the content provider may determine whether there are any remaining available slots for sale. For example, the content provider system may determine that 93 of a total of 105 available slots are currently filled by registered content items. The content provider system may then determine another subsequent subset of the content items in question, for example, the next 50 games ranked in the top 100 or lower within the set of racing games in question, and may send participation queries to those vendors until all slots are filled or until the deadline for registration for sale arrives. The final set of games to be included in a sale may be ranked based on one or more criteria, including those described herein, and associated with the sale. The games for sale may then be presented to users during the sale period and / or based on sales data, for example, as described herein.

[0029] Referring again to the video game example, content items maintained by a content provider system may have associated tags that can be added to the video game by the game vendor (e.g., when submitting the game to the content provider) and / or by the user (e.g., based on the use of the game). A particular game may include racing, combat, and puzzle elements. The vendor may have initially configured the game with a racing tag for marketing reasons, and therefore the game may have been determined to be targeted at racing-themed sales. However, over time, users may have added combat and puzzle tags to the game. The content provider system may detect these tags (e.g., a threshold number of such tags) and, in response, determine that the game is now currently targeted at combat and puzzle-themed sales.

[0030] In another video game example, a particular game may have more than 10,000 purchases per month when a specific sales recruitment period begins that requires a minimum of 10,000 purchases per month for participating content items. Therefore (for example, based on all other eligibility requirements met), the game may be added to the set of eligible games for that sales. However, over the next few weeks, during the sales recruitment period, the monthly sales of that particular game may fall below 10,000 purchases per month. In response to detecting this decline in sales, the content provider system may remove the game from the set of eligible games for the sales.
